|
@@ -2,10 +2,12 @@ package message
|
2
|
2
|
|
3
|
3
|
import (
|
4
|
4
|
"errors"
|
|
5
|
+ "spaceofcheng/services/models"
|
5
|
6
|
"spaceofcheng/services/models/message"
|
6
|
7
|
"spaceofcheng/services/models/model"
|
7
|
8
|
"spaceofcheng/services/service"
|
8
|
9
|
"spaceofcheng/services/utils"
|
|
10
|
+ "time"
|
9
|
11
|
)
|
10
|
12
|
|
11
|
13
|
// GetNewsList 获取咨询列表
|
|
@@ -84,6 +86,13 @@ func (s *MessageServ) SaveNews(news model.TaCmsNews, locationids string) (*model
|
84
|
86
|
return nil, errors.New("跳转资源不允许为空!")
|
85
|
87
|
}
|
86
|
88
|
|
|
89
|
+ if news.Status == models.STATUS_NORMAL {
|
|
90
|
+ miniDT := time.Date(2000, time.January, 1, 0, 0, 0, 0, time.Local)
|
|
91
|
+ if news.PublicDate.Before(miniDT) {
|
|
92
|
+ news.PublicDate = time.Now()
|
|
93
|
+ }
|
|
94
|
+ }
|
|
95
|
+
|
87
|
96
|
if news.NewsId == "" {
|
88
|
97
|
newInfo, err = s.dao.AddNews(news)
|
89
|
98
|
} else {
|